The "Csiky Gergely" Hungarian State Theater from Timișoara brings back to the stage "The Tragedy of Man”, directed by Silviu Purcărete, after Madách Imre's masterpiece, a monumental philosophical drama that explores the human condition and the meaning of life - Friday, December 6, from 5 p.m. and from 8 p.m. in the Great Hall.

After the expulsion from Paradise, Adam, accompanied by Lucifer, embarks on a symbolic journey through human history, revealing the depths of the human soul, on the border between decadence and evolution. Man leaves Paradise and passes through ancient Egypt, Greece, Rome, the Byzantine Empire, Paris, Great Britain, the Ice Age and the Future - and Purcărete guides the audience through a foray into time, painstakingly constructed with the help of set designer Dragoș Buhagiar and composer Vasile Sirli. Although published in the 19th century, "The Tragedy of Man" preserves its relevance, and its message remains valid - "All is old and all is new".
